Using chrysotherapy to treat pemphigus foliaceus in a cat
An eleven year-old male castrated exotic shorthair cat presented to the Dermatology Service in August, 2009, for evaluation of a three week history of progressive, symmetric, non-pruritic crusting that started on the face and chin.
